## TKT-4471: Signature check failing on thumbnail queue artifacts

The Mothlight thumbnail generation queue rejects the 5.2 worker image — signature verification fails at pull time on every Dunmere node. Cause: the release was signed with the retired January key after rotation. Blocking tonight's deploy. Fix: re-sign the image and the queue config bundle, then re-push. For the re-sign, use the current deploy key, which follows.

release key, kawip-hafop: bky3_mxv

Leadership Review Briefing — Finance Team

Quick rundown on the Torvane Grill franchise agreement before Thursday's review. We've settled on a tiered royalty model, a modest upfront fee, and shared marketing costs for the first two years. Cash impact is front-loaded but manageable, and the Ostermill location should break even faster than our last deal. Numbers pack to follow separately. The confidential note on our broader business plans appears directly below.

management briefing: Headcount on the Praok team goes from 16 to 91 by the end of March. Gross margin on Praok came in at 2 percent against a plan of 26 percent.

Sensor drift has been observed mainly in the pilot-house humidity probes, where uncalibrated readings skewed the vent scheduler by several degrees over a week. The drift-compensation service recalibrates nightly using reference probes; its parameters differ per environment, and only production values are change-controlled. Security reviewers should note that calibration writes are restricted to the controller's service account. The production drift-compensation configuration is as follows.

deployment values, yawif-kawep:
QUENAEL_HOST=quenael.tolvaqsys.internal
QUENAEL_PORT=8443

Handover note — Friday cash-box run

Box sealed at 09:40, tag logged in the ledger. Courier from Bellvane Transit due at 10:30, usual side entrance. Receipt pad is in the top drawer; get a signature before release. Counting room at Dunmore Annex expects arrival by noon. Before release, give the courier the following confidential instruction:

handover note for fawef-tafog: the lamvan goriel courier leaves the quenius holvan quenael fravan oliok zordor ulaion praiel ledger at gate 2859 under passcode 647956